Dixie M Duvall 1894–1989 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 24 May 1894

Birth Location: Washington, Clermont, Ohio, USA

Death Date: 7 Aug 1989

Death Location: Dunedin, Pinellas, Florida, USA

Father: John Duvall

Mother: Anna Bolander

Spouse(s): William Ihrig

Children(s):

In 1894, Dixie M Duvall entered the world in Washington, Clermont, Ohio, USA, born to John Fletcher Duvall And Anna Laura Bolander. In 1900, Dixie M Duvall resided in Moscow, Clermont, Ohio, USA. In 1910, Dixie M Duvall resided in Washington, Clermont, Ohio, USA. Dixie M Duvall married William Eginhardt Ihrig. Dixie M Duvall passed away in 1989 in Dunedin, Pinellas, Florida, USA.
